After reading such great reviews of this restaurant, we were somewhat disappointed in our first trip to Border Grill. The chips and salsa were lacking originality and tasted much more like tomato paste than salsa. The poblano chicken enchiladas were great and are highly recommended. Don't waste your time with the chile rellenos. They arrived a tthe table lukewarm and became soggy in the sauce they were sitting on. Have had much better chile rellenos for half the price. Overall, it is a nice atmosphere, but somewhat overrated. When spending this kind of money on mexican/latin fare, we were disappointed in the food.
